日常实事资讯小程序 日常实事资讯小程序是什么

小编 09-20 17

创建一个日常实事资讯小程序,可以为用户提供实时新闻、热点事件、科技动态、财经信息等多种类型的资讯,以下是一份详细的设计文档,包括功能模块、内容来源、用户界面设计、技术实现等方面。

日常实事资讯小程序 日常实事资讯小程序是什么

1. 功能模块

1.1 资讯浏览

- 实时新闻:为用户提供国内外实时新闻。

- 热点事件:展示当前社会热点事件。

- 科技动态:报道最新的科技进展和产品发布。

- 财经信息:提供股票、基金、外汇等财经资讯。

1.2 个性化推荐

- 根据用户浏览历史和兴趣偏好,推荐相关资讯。

- 用户可以手动调整推荐设置。

1.3 搜索功能

- 允许用户通过关键词搜索特定资讯。

- 支持模糊搜索和分类搜索。

1.4 收藏与分享

- 用户可以将感兴趣的资讯收藏。

- 支持将资讯分享到社交媒体。

1.5 评论与互动

- 用户可以对资讯发表评论。

- 支持用户之间的互动和讨论。

1.6 通知与提醒

- 实时推送重要新闻和用户感兴趣的资讯。

- 用户可以设置通知偏好。

2. 内容来源

- 新闻机构:与各大新闻机构合作,获取授权使用其新闻内容。

- 自媒体平台:整合自媒体平台上的优质内容。

- 用户投稿:鼓励用户投稿,经过审核后发布。

- 数据爬虫:使用爬虫技术从互联网上抓取资讯。

3. 用户界面设计

3.1 主界面

- 清晰的导航栏,包括“首页”、“推荐”、“搜索”、“我的”等。

- 动态滚动的资讯列表,展示最新资讯。

3.2 资讯详情页

- 清晰的标题和摘要。

- 完整的资讯内容。

- 收藏、分享、评论功能。

3.3 个性化推荐设置

- 允许用户选择感兴趣的领域。

- 用户可以查看和调整推荐算法。

3.4 搜索结果页

- 展示搜索关键词的相关资讯。

- 提供筛选和排序功能。

4. 技术实现

4.1 前端开发

- 使用React或Vue框架进行前端开发。

- 利用CSS3和HTML5实现响应式设计。

4.2 后端开发

- 使用Node.js或Python Flask构建后端服务。

- 利用数据库(如MySQL或MongoDB)存储用户数据和资讯内容。

4.3 数据处理

- 实现数据爬虫,定期更新资讯数据库。

- 使用自然语言处理技术进行内容分析和推荐。

4.4 安全性

- 实现用户认证和授权机制。

- 保护用户数据和隐私。

4.5 性能优化

- 使用缓存技术提高资讯加载速度。

- 优化数据库查询,减少响应时间。

5. 用户体验

- 简洁明了的界面:确保用户能够轻松找到所需功能。

- 流畅的操作体验:优化交互设计,减少用户等待时间。

- 个性化服务:通过推荐算法提供个性化资讯,提高用户满意度。

6. 推广与运营

- 社交媒体宣传:在社交媒体上发布小程序信息,吸引用户关注。

- 合作伙伴推广:与新闻机构和自媒体平台合作,共同推广小程序。

- 用户反馈:定期收集用户反馈,不断优化产品。

7. 法律与合规

- 版权问题:确保所有内容都已获得合法授权。

- 隐私政策:明确告知用户隐私政策,保护用户数据安全。

通过上述设计,日常实事资讯小程序可以为用户提供一个全面、实时、个性化的资讯平台,在开发过程中,需要不断测试和优化,以确保用户体验和产品性能。

The End
微信